Mohali Mystery unfolds

Pakistan News & Features Services

Mohali Mystery, authored by Ehsan Qureshi, has arrived. It is an eye-witness account of the ICC Cricket World Cup 2011 with the focus on the semifinal encounter between traditional rivals, Pakistan and India, held at Mohali. 

It becomes the tenth book to be brought out by Jumbo Publishing on the subject of sports with the earlier titles being Spotlight on World Cup 2003, Top of the Charts, Mission Caribbean, Cricket Fever, Fiasco, Cricket Milestones, Reflections, Crash and Asian Glory. 

Mohali Mystery is the ninth book to be authored by Ehsan Qureshi who had earlier written The Book of One-day Internationals, Pakistan Snooker Book, World Cup 1992, World Cup 1996, World Cup 1999, World Cup 2003, Fiasco and Crash. 

The entire book, elegantly designed, is printed in full colour on art paper having hardbound cover. The feature of the book is the narration of the author’s visit to Mohali and his observations about the semifinal match between Pakistan and India.
